John Ruskin said

"the measure of any great civilisation is its cities, and a measure of a city's greatness is to be found in the quality of its public spaces, its parks and its squares"

Waterways are an important public realm in Warwick District.

THE CANAL THROUGH WARWICK AND LEAMINTON ACTS AS A LINK TO THE OPEN SPACES

As the urban areas continue to grow, the canal and rivers support the link between town and country that remains an essential characteristic of the district.
